Huntington Hills is one of the older established communities in north Calgary, developed primarily in the 1960s and 1970s. It offers some of the most accessible pricing for detached bungalows in the north quadrant — and for buyers who understand the renovation opportunity in older north Calgary stock, it's consistently one of the better value plays in the city.

What You'll Find
Detached bungalows predominantly, built in the 1960s and 1970s on well-sized lots. Lot sizes are one of Huntington Hills' genuine assets — the older construction era means more land per home than anything built since. Many properties have developed basements. The renovation spread here is wider than almost any community in the north: fully renovated homes and original-finish properties can sit at meaningfully different price points on the same street.
Lifestyle & Amenities
Centre Street North provides solid commercial coverage for groceries, restaurants, and services. Nose Hill Park is accessible from the western communities bordering Huntington Hills. Schools have been established in the area for decades. The community is well-positioned between the Centre Street and Deerfoot corridors for commuting options.
